From 221918bba28d2384d03c596a68256d7832e4a0e0 Mon Sep 17 00:00:00 2001 From: 潘志宝 <979469083@qq.com> Date: 星期一, 06 一月 2025 13:30:50 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- src/components/SimpleProcessDesignerV2/src/NodeHandler.vue | 17 +++++++++++++++++ 1 files changed, 17 insertions(+), 0 deletions(-) diff --git a/src/components/SimpleProcessDesignerV2/src/NodeHandler.vue b/src/components/SimpleProcessDesignerV2/src/NodeHandler.vue index 853a0aa..4dfd51a 100644 --- a/src/components/SimpleProcessDesignerV2/src/NodeHandler.vue +++ b/src/components/SimpleProcessDesignerV2/src/NodeHandler.vue @@ -39,6 +39,13 @@ </div> <div class="handler-item-text">包容分支</div> </div> + <div class="handler-item" @click="addNode(NodeType.DELAY_TIMER_NODE)"> + <!-- TODO @芋艿 需要更换一下iconfont的图标 --> + <div class="handler-item-icon copy"> + <span class="iconfont icon-size icon-copy"></span> + </div> + <div class="handler-item-text">延迟器</div> + </div> </div> <template #reference> <div class="add-icon"><Icon icon="ep:plus" /></div> @@ -208,6 +215,16 @@ } emits('update:childNode', data) } + if (type === NodeType.DELAY_TIMER_NODE) { + const data: SimpleFlowNode = { + id: 'Activity_' + generateUUID(), + name: NODE_DEFAULT_NAME.get(NodeType.DELAY_TIMER_NODE) as string, + showText: '', + type: NodeType.DELAY_TIMER_NODE, + childNode: props.childNode + } + emits('update:childNode', data) + } } </script> -- Gitblit v1.9.3